Part Overview

The Molex 0791077257 is a 16-position receptacle connector from the Milli-Grid 79107 series, designed for board-to-board or cable applications. This through-hole mounted connector features 0.079" (2.00mm) pitch mating contacts with gold plating and is rated for 1A at 125V. The part is active in production and ROHS3 compliant, making it suitable for automotive, general purpose, and telecommunications applications. Engineering Selection Recommendations

Both the Molex 0791077257 and Harwin M22-7140842 are active production parts with ROHS3 compliance and MSL 1 rating, indicating equivalent environmental and regulatory standing. The Harwin substitute provides higher current capacity (2A versus 1A) and voltage rating (500VAC versus 125V), making it suitable for applications requiring greater electrical performance margins. The Harwin part features UL94 V-0 flammability certification, whereas the Molex part does not specify a flammability rating. The Harwin M22-7140842 uses Liquid Crystal Polymer insulation compared to the Molex thermoplastic glass-filled material, offering improved dimensional stability and thermal performance. Selection between these parts should be based on application-specific electrical requirements and environmental certifications needed for the end application.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can the Harwin M22-7140842 be used as a direct replacement for the Molex 0791077257?

A: Yes. Both connectors share identical mechanical and mating specifications: 16 positions, 0.079" (2.00mm) pitch, 2-row configuration, through-hole mounting, push-pull fastening, and gold-plated mating contacts. Physical and electrical compatibility is established through these matching parameters.

Q: What are the key differences between these two parts?

A: The primary differences are current rating (Harwin 2A versus Molex 1A), voltage rating (Harwin 500VAC versus Molex 125V), operating temperature range (Molex -55°C to 125°C versus Harwin -40°C to 105°C), insulation material (Harwin LCP versus Molex thermoplastic glass-filled), and flammability certification (Harwin UL94 V-0 versus Molex unspecified).

Q: Which part should be selected for high-temperature applications?

A: The Molex 0791077257 supports operation to 125°C, exceeding the Harwin M22-7140842 maximum of 105°C. For applications requiring sustained operation above 105°C, the Molex part is the appropriate choice.

Q: Are both parts suitable for automotive applications?

A: The Molex 0791077257 is explicitly listed for automotive applications. The Harwin M22-7140842 is specified for general purpose, industrial, and telecommunications applications. Application suitability should be confirmed against specific automotive qualification requirements.
